WY-JACKSON NFH-SEPTIC SYSTEM WY ~ JACKSON NATIONAL FISH HATCHERY (NFH) ~ SEPTIC SYSTEM The U.S. Fish and Wildlife Service has a construction project for the purchase and transport of concrete septic tank(s) totaling 2000-gallon volume with a minimum of three combined compartments.
Also includes purchase of concrete distribution box, effluent filter with float bracket, alarm, complete low head pump station, risers, leach field, gravel and all components required to operate septic and meet Teton County, Wyoming standards. The overall purpose is to provide septic service to the Volunteer Complex at the Jackson NFH in accordance with the Statement of Work (SOW). This award will be made based on Lowest-Price Technically Acceptable (LPTA) as detailed in FAR 15.101-2.
The LPTA process is a simplified best value source selection strategy that permits the best value to the Government resulting from the selection of a technically acceptable proposal with the lowest price. While evaluating quotes utilizing LPTA, price and technical acceptability are the two evaluation factors.
